Based on http://www.thingiverse.com/thing:439657 I had to charge six 18650 cells at once using my iMax B6. As a beginner with no experience in Sketch-up, I recreated the design in Tinkercad with six slots and some essential items. Those are not included in the .stl file; only the actual case is. Springs were salvaged from old single-cell holders. Bolts, nuts, washers, and cable shoes are M4 size. EDIT 06/07-2017 As requested, I redesigned the model in Fusion 360 based on this video: https://youtu.be/Zn1pGBm67wo about dynamic design. I have uploaded sizes one through twelve cells. The dimensions are as follows: Size one cell is 88 x 27.5 mm. Size two cells measure 88 x 51 mm. Size three cells will be 88 x (simply add 23.5 mm for the remaining sizes). If you need larger sizes or have a small print bed, just print two versions and glue them together afterwards. For some reason Fusion 360 insists on exporting the box on its side, so I apologize about the previews. Just lay them flat in your slicer. Print Settings Printer Brand: Wanhao Printer: Wanhao Duplicator i3 V2 Rafts: Yes Supports: No Resolution: 0.2 Infill: 20% Notes: The raft is just a brim.
